Rosemary
(Rosmarinus officinalis) is a woody, perennial herb with fragrant
evergreen needle-like leaves. It is native to the Mediterranean region.
The
fresh and dried leaves are used frequently in traditional Mediterranean
cuisine as an herb - used in flavouring meat or fish dishes, also for
Bouquet Garni.
Rosemary is easy to grow and generally pest resistant :0) A great companion to sage and carrots
